The Tamil Nadu state government has organised a special function in Chennai today to celebrate the centenary birth year of Former Chief Minister and charismatic superstar MG Ramachandran. The event will be a part of year long celebrations and will be held in Chennai at 4 pm today. Stalin, who was invited to the event, has snubbed it accusing the ruling government of using mgr for political mileage. Rebel leader TTV Dinakaran has also been invited. Meanwhile a huge crowd consisting of AIADMK cadre is expected to attend the celebrations.
